## Encoding Detection for Uploads

The Corvette ingest service sniffs uploaded text files with a two-pass detector: BOM check first, then statistical scoring against UTF-8, Latin-1, and Shift-JIS profiles. Files scoring below confidence 0.7 are routed to the manual review queue rather than guessed. Do not change the threshold without rerunning the fixture corpus. The fixture corpus and scoring notes are documented on the internal page below.

operations page: https://confluence.lumicsys.internal/projects/display/projects/display

## Service Account: diffhaven-worker

The DiffHaven large-file diff viewer runs under a dedicated service account so reviewers can audit its access separately from the Marrowlane render farm. The account can read chunked blobs from the comparison store and write rendered diff tiles, nothing else. Rotation happens quarterly, coordinated by the Ostfeld platform team, and scopes are enumerated in the access manifest. For verification during your review, the account authenticates with the key below.

app token of haweg-kawef = qvz2-4g

**PortionPro CI — notes for sync**

Scaling-calculator tests flaking on the fraction-rounding suite again. Root cause: the Bramblefork runner pins an old decimal lib; unit conversions drift at the 1/3-cup boundary. Fix is pinned in the next base image; until then, retry once max. Don't mark the suite as skip — Orla vetoed that. Anyone reproducing locally should attach the build token emitted at the top of the test output.

build token for tajeg-bajep: htk14_409ba9df6b8acb